Frequently Asked Questions about Brighton
How much are Studio apartments in Brighton?
There are currently 1,172 Studio Apartments in Brighton with rent ranges from $1,225 to $10,000 with an average price of $2,454.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brighton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brighton ranges from $950 to $9,999 with an average monthly rent of $2,886.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brighton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brighton range from $2,000 to $13,066.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,542.
How expensive are Brighton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 2,019 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Brighton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,300 to $21,601 - averaging $4,200 for the location.
